Authorities to guard festival goers safety

Virginia State Police motorcycle troopers were part of the security team at last year’s Urbanna Oyster Festival. (Photo by Tom Chillemi)

The Urbanna Oyster Festival (UOF) police headquarters will be at the intersection of Cross and Prince George streets in the parking lot behind Bay Design.

Emergency medical services will be covered by zones and stationed at the Urbanna firehouse on Virginia Street near Urbanna Market; Bonner Street and Rappahannock Avenue near Festival Village; and the intersection of Virginia and Cross streets.  

Lost and found will be at the Oyster Festival Information RV near Primis Bank.

At last year’s UOF, emergency medical technicians (EMTs) responded to 40 calls during the festival, reported Middlesex County Sheriff David P. Bushey.

There were 14 calls on the festival’s first day with only one person being transported to a hospital. On the second day, there were 26 calls with eight persons transported to a hospital.

A tall ship’s apparent firing of a ceremonial cannon reportedly triggered calls inquiring about the source of the sound of an explosion, though fireworks may have been involved as well. No injuries were reported in the incident.
